About the team
This role is part of the Global Technology Legal Compliance team, whose broad mandate is to support SAP developers with the rapid intake of non-SAP software, while ensuring compliance to corporate policy and standards.
The Software Quality Analyst intern position uniquely provides development enablement services which support engineering teams with decision making, obligations fulfillment, and ongoing management of open source. This position requires working collaboratively with a global unit of compliance professionals and across teams such as development, product management, and legal.
It is the perfect opportunity for candidates with the acumen and mindset of a software quality professional – you have a high attention to detail, you ask questions, you can collect and analyze data, you are good at reporting, and you can identify and manage risks. The roll will also allow you to exercise specific technical skills – e,g, building open source software from code, reviewing security and encryption implementations, hands-on work with package managed programming such as Node.js – while giving you exposure to a wide range of the most current and relevant technologies. In many applications, open source comprises more than 50% of the underlying application – our software quality analysts grow to become experts in open source software principles: an end-user level view of relevant trends, technologies, and best practices in open source software will become one of your principle competencies.
If you possess an investigative mindset, would never compromise on software quality, and are interested in working towards becoming a domain expert in the area of open source selection, compliance, risks, and best practices, then you will thrive in our fast-paced environment. All necessary training will be provided to qualified candidates.

In this role, you’ll
- Conduct research into open source software: this includes substantive investigations into all areas of open source components: licensing, security vulnerabilities, vibrancy and adoption rates of open source projects, etc.
- Administer and utilize static analysis tools to help assess and triage risk: you will become a super-user of some of the industry’s leading open source management tools: Black Duck, WhiteSource, NexB, FOSSology, SW360, ClearlyDefined, etc.
- Execute end-to-end “download to build to deploy” of open source software: you will acquire (or have) the skills necessary to build open source software from source. This includes software of any/all programming languages commonly used today: GO, Swift, Java, etc.
- Help developers understand and manage the hierarchical dependencies (both direct and transitive) of open source.
- Communicate directly with other analysts and developers to:
- Understand use cases within the context of SAP solutions
- Support fulfillment of open source obligations and manage any relevant issues that may arise.
- Help the team to develop and integrate microservices to supplement statistical analysis and curate development metadata
- Help drive our own internal implementations of machine-learning and other methods to scale and increase open source metadata quality
